Tips for Selecting and Using This Typeface
Integrating a display font like Tattoo Master into your workflow requires a thoughtful approach to maximize its effectiveness. First, always consider readability. While it's designed for impact, test it at the size and in the context it will be used to ensure your message remains clear. Pairing is crucial; contrast its ornate style with a clean, simple sans serif or a minimalist serif font for body text to create visual hierarchy and balance. This contrast prevents the design from feeling overwhelming and improves overall legibility.
Before finalizing your choice, review the full character set and available styles. A comprehensive commercial font often includes alternates, ligatures, and multilingual support, which can add valuable flexibility to your projects. Always verify the font license matches your intended use, whether for personal projects, client work, or commercial products. Proper licensing is a fundamental part of using professional design assets responsibly.
